New York Gov. Kathy Hochul on Friday received treatment for skin cancer, specifically basal cell carcinoma. “This #StandUpToCancer day, I encourage all New Yorkers to get that regular checkup on the books. Early detection saves lives,” Ms. Hochul, a Democrat, wrote on X. Ms. Hochul, 66, disclosed her diagnosis Thursday in a video posted on social media.
